PCWA Pays Hazen & Sawyer for Professional Services

PCWA paid HAZEN AND SAWYER, D.P.C. $6,901.70 for professional services, continuing its engagement with the firm on water infrastructure or planning projects. The agenda does not specify the exact scope.
